It also has an option for exporting multipage postscript files. Ive three figures that i save to a pdf for inclusion in my report. How to avoid large margins around matlab plot in pdf tex. How to export data from simulink to matlab and how to work with time series structure duration.

These options are valid only when saving to a page format pdf, and ps or printing to a printer. Figure property values related to printing, such as the paperpositionmode value, affect the behavior.

Printing to adobe pdf can preserve the fonts by embedding them and crops the picture to the minimum size if friedrichs setting are mode. How to print figure to pdf with lossless image and. Print figure or save to specific file format matlab print. The following ways to print information are also available in matlab, but are frowned upon, except for rapid debugging of a program. In matlab, you can create a cropped pdf by setting the papersize to the same size as the graphic. Type the name of a variable without a trailing semicolon. Please, how to save all figures that have been generated by a code or different codes so al opened figures in one pdf file. There, the network is adjusted, based on a comparison of the output and the target, until the network.

The first two lines measure the size of your figure in inches. Go back to the export setup window, and click export, then select pdf format and save it. Save a figure as pdf matlab answers matlab central. The print function has an option for exporting a figure as a singlepage pdf. Paper orientation for printing or saving matlab orient. Specify the orientation as either portrait, landscape, or tall.

Since its so short, ive included it below in case anyone else needs it. It seems strange that i had to set the figure position though, as i had already set paperunits and papersize appropriately. This is perfect for printing dollar amounts, where we dont care about 1 ths of a cent. To print the figure programmatically, use the print function. If you print a figure that has a callback defined for the sizechangedfcn property and if the output size differs from the size of the figure on the screen, then the print function displays a warning message.

Save matlab figures to pdf convert eps files to pdf. Print figure or save to specific file format matlab print mathworks. Paper orientation for printing or saving matlab orient mathworks. I found the solution in blog post export figure to pdf in matlab. Learn more about figure, printing, options, gui matlab. In matlab saving a figure as a pdf results in a rather bad quality. Well now you can go to pdf directly, and get a higher quality document than you would by going through word and then to pdf. It seems that setting paperpositionmode to auto will get rid of extraneous white space for eps files, but not pdf s to get rid of white space for pdf s, i wrote a little script to resize the paper to the figure size. The plot symbols are dark again and the background is white. For more information, try doc fprintf alternative ways to print information. Get rid of the white space around matlab figures pdf.

I found the solution in blog post export figure to pdf in matlab. It seems that setting paperpositionmode to auto will get rid of extraneous white space for eps files, but not pdf s to get rid of white space for pdf s, I wrote a little script to resize the paper to the figure size. The plot symbols are dark again and the background is white. For more information, try doc fprintf alternative ways to print information.

The last line uses the print command and exports a vector pdf document as the output. If im printing to pdf to use it in an academic paper as a 3. The key is to trim the top and bottom a lot to get rid of the extra space. Learn more about pdf, print, graphics, vector graphics matlab. Usually if youre generating graphics from matlab, though, id recommend using matlabfrag so that your figure labels are typeset by latex. This functionality was provided in earlier matlab releases e. This format is not valid for simulink block diagrams. If i use the print or saveas command i lose somehow the colors. I found some solution where one need to specify and save manualy all the figures, but i am looking for something fast and automatic. Use the fprintf function, which accepts a c printfstyle formatting string. Save figure to specific file format matlab saveas mathworks. Printing figure to pdf produces bitmap instead of vector.

Analog behavioral modeling with the veriloga language pdf. The initial solution i provided was to use an external program, like ghostscript, to do the conversion. I want to print a matlab figure with a dark background and white labels. A colleague of mine uses the same function to generate the same plot and print to pdf. Analog behavioral modeling with the veriloga language. Use this option with any of the input arguments from the previous. The order of trim parameters here is left, bottom, right, top.

Analog behavioral modeling with the veriloga language analog behavioral modeling with the veriloga language by dan fitzpatrick apteq design systems, inc. Save the plot with dsvg print command or svg saveascommand as vector graphic, open the file in the open source application inkscape. This example shows how to print a figure, preserve the background color, and control the printed figure size. Both output formatted for printing pdf and postscript, and many bitmapped and vector image formats are supported.

